About The Position

This position is responsible for reviewing, analyzing, approving, and underwriting difficult, complex individual consumer requests and products within company and industry guidelines. Functions include reviewing financial statements, credit reports, and applicable ratios (i.e. debt-to-income, loan-to-value); examining transactions to ensure accuracy and completeness; preparing formal reports for review; ensuring that documents are consistent and uphold to company and industry guidelines; applying fraud detection techniques, performing compliance reviews; assisting with re-structuring of loans based on lending guidelines, serving as a consultant/technical resource on difficult problems and questions; providing work direction, feedback and training to junior underwriting and processing staff including mentoring lower level underwriters and processors on credit decisioning, department procedures and policies; delivering/facilitating of technical training to ensure organizational consistency. This position also assists with the processing and closing of residential mortgages in all stages to ensure compliance. May act as a team lead and provide performance feedback to less senior department members. May act as backup in absence of Supervisor.
